§ 33-25C-1 — Short title and purpose
This article may be referred to as the "Patients' Bill of Rights." It is the intent of the Legislature that enrollees covered by health care plans receive quality, cost-effective health care designed to maintain and improve their health. The purpose of this article is to ensure that health plan enrollees:
(a)Have improved access to information regarding their health plans;
(b)Have sufficient and timely access to appropriate health care services, and choice among health care providers;
(c)Are assured that health care decisions are made by appropriate medical personnel;
(d)Have access to a quick and impartial process for appealing plan decisions;
(e)Are protected from unnecessary invasions of health care privacy; and
